Helman: Why I'm Not Buying The Hype On The QB Options At No. 4 Overall
http://www.dallascowboys.com/news/2016/02/03/helman-why-im-not-buying-hype-qb-options-no-4-overall
...One of these guys (Goff, Wentz, and Lynch) might become a future start, but I just don’t see the can’t-miss prospect like Cam Newton, Andrew Luck or Jameis Winston.
What I do see is a long list of readymade contributors at several other positions – Joey Bosa, Jalen Ramsey, Myles Jack and Laquon Treadwell. I’ll even toss Noah Spence and Ezekiel Elliott into the mix for argument’s sake.
There are cornerstone-caliber players to be found at No. 4 who can help right away. There are months left to go, but that’s the eventual conclusion I think the Cowboys will come to, as well.
